About Us

Re-imagining local TV! 501(c)3 corporation Lower Cape TV focuses on local storytelling and community connection including Lower Cape News, a nonprofit newsroom, ArtsLight, a content initiative shining a light on the region’s creative economy, Coast + Climate, exploring the Cape’s critical environment/economy/climate issues, and LCTV Family, focused on regional education, health, and wellness. We also provides free access to video equipment and training for community members, while running public and education access local cable channels 99 and 22 in Brewster, Eastham, Orleans, Wellfleet, and Truro.

Our activities build engagement and understanding of our region, deepen the economic relationship with and within year round residents, seasonal residents, and visitors, and strengthen the fabric of our communities. The Cape community can “be here from anywhere” through online and mobile app (https://lowercapetv.app/), on-demand viewing, digital newsletters (https://www.getrevue.co/publisher/lowercapetv), and social media in addition to viewing on local cable.

Lower Cape TV is a member of the Institute for Nonprofit News, participates in the national NewsMatch campaign, and believes in the model of nonprofit community voice for and about local communities, reporting the under-reported and bringing the national local. It is funded by through the 1984 Cable Act, as well as from grants, donations, underwriting and the generosity of our Cape Connector subscribers.
